Kelly Pitcher Strikeouts Picked: Jul 22 @ 10:10am Analysis DraftKings. Merrill Kelly has struggled this season, both overall and in the strikeout department. However, the veteran has acquitted himself better of late (2.12 ERA in three July starts), and has cleared this line in 6/7 home outings. He’ll face an A’s lineup that’s struck out 26.6% of the time over the last 30 days against righties, and has struggled in that department away from home all season. The A’s also have close to a 30% whiff rate against righty changeups this season, which is Kelly’s primary pitch.
